Arvind Kejriwal's dig at PM: 'Modi turning 75 next year, will he retire?'

JJ News Desk

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al on Saturday launched a scathing attack on the BJP and Prime Minister Narendra Modi while addressing a press conference in Delhi, a day after he walked out of jail after being granted interim bail by the Supreme Court.

The Aam Aadmi Party (AAP) national convenor said "While the BJP keeps on asking the INDIA bloc parties as to who their Prime Minister candidate is going to be, I ask the saffron party who is their PM candidate?"

Kejriwal went on to ask if Prime Minister Narendra Modi will be retiring in 2025 as he will turn 75 on September 17 that year.

"PM Modi is turning 75, on 17th September. He made a rule that leaders in the party would retire after 75 years. Lal Krishna Advani, Murli Manohar Joshi, Sumitra Mahajan, and Yashwant Sinha were retired and now PM Modi is going to retire on 17th September," he said.

"If their government is formed, they will first dispose of Yogi Adityanath and then make Amit Shah the Prime Minister of the country. PM Modi is asking for votes for Amit Shah. Will Amit Shah fulfil Modi's guarantee?" the AAP chief further claimed.

The Delhi Chief Minister went ahead and asked "Who will deliver the Modi Ki Guarantee? Will Amit Shah deliver on your promises ?"

Kejriwal urged BJP voters to understand that they are not going to vote for Modiji, but for Amit Shah.
